Suzlon secures 500-mw wind power contract

Suzlon Group
Renewable energy generating giant Suzlon has announced that it has won two projects of 300 MW and 200 MW each under the SECI bidding process and the projects are to be implemented in Kutch district in Gujarat. The projects will provide electricity to about 3 million households and curb about 10 million tons of CO2 emissions annually, said CEO, Suzlon Group, J.P. Chalasani, adding that the winning projects is a testament to the customer’s confidence in its technologically advanced and innovative products and services. There is an increased interest from all customer segments to invest in renewable energy in their pursuit of contributing towards mitigating risks of climate change and providing affordable and renewable power for all. With the introduction of the bidding regime, the industry is poised to grow to 8-10 GW annually and the player is committed to partner with its customers to scale it up further and enable India’s transition from a conventional, fuel dominated energy architecture, to renewable energy sources.
